#0f4946 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0f4946 is composed of 5.9% red, 28.6%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.1% yellow and 71.4% black. It has a hue angle of 176.9 degrees, a saturation of 65.9% and a lightness of 17.3%. #0f4946 color hex could be obtained by blending #1e928c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#0f4946 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0f4946 has RGB values of R:15, G:73,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.04,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 1001798.
